## Authentication

Canary deploys on Gatewing are gated by the Pulsecheck service. A canary cannot promote past 5% traffic until Pulsecheck returns three consecutive green windows. Support can query gate status but not override it; overrides go through the Relay rotation. All gate-status calls must authenticate against the internal Pulsecheck endpoint. Use the key below for read-only gate queries.

app token of fajop-fahif = qvz4-AnML

**Handover: Quillbarrow report export timezones**

For release: export timestamps were being written in server-local time, not the tenant's configured zone. Fixed in branch tz-normalize. Daylight transitions near midnight still shift some rows into the wrong day bucket — known, deferred. Do not flip the legacy fallback flag; it masks the bug. Validate against the Harlowe tenant before sign-off. Current production settings for the export service are as follows.

config for fahop-tajeg:
soriel:
  pin: 6453
  tenant: norwyn
  seal: seal_c441745b
  metrics_host: metrics.soriel.ordinworks.local
  standby_team: zorox
  escalation: wenael-casox
  nonce: 429fd1

Investigation confirmed the shared credential used by the layer-analysis service expired on schedule and was not proactively communicated — apologies for the disruption. Plugin authors should replace the expired value in their pipeline configuration and retry; no other changes to manifests or base images are required. To unblock affected builds immediately, the replacement key for the layer-analysis service is provided below.

service key, kahog-bawef: vxb4-fNDo

Quick one for support: after the Lumabase 4.2 rollout, the planner started picking full scans on anything joining the `orders_flat` view, and we got a wave of slow-query tickets before engineering flagged it. If a customer reports sudden query slowness post-upgrade, don't immediately blame their data volume — check the planner version first. We've written up the symptoms, the temporary hint workaround, and how to escalate to the Querystone team. The full walkthrough lives on our internal wiki.

operations page: https://superset.kelvicorp.example/pipeline/run/display/view/9edfe8e23ee3f5ff